The following petition was presented and upon action Mr. Joachim
seconded by Mr. Brown it was ordered that a contract be entered into:

Petition of Property Owner's on Park Street.
"We the undersigned, property holders on Park Street, Charletresville,
Va. are reliably informed that the contract has been awarded by the Honorable Commissioners
of this City to pave Park Street for a width of eighteen feet, which in our
opinion is too narrow; in our opinion the said Street should be at least 26 feet wide
where it is possible to make it so without damage to private property property adjacent thereto.

Therefore, we hereby severally agree and bind ourselves to pay at
rate herinafter set out, for the widening of the paving of said Street:

Where the Paving can be widened from 18feet to 24feet or less, at
the rate not to exceed $1.25 per lineal foot of our respective properties fronting
on said street, and where the paving can be widened from 18 feet to 28 feet, at the
rate not to exceed $1.75 per lineal foot of our respective properties fronting on said
Street, the said amounts to be paid when said paving is completed.

In the further consideration of the said agreement on our part,
it is distinctly understood and agreed that said City is to grade the space between
the present sidewalk curb to the curb of the paved streets.

Communication of Mr. Bennett to Dr. Haden
"June 27. 1923.

Dr. W. Dan Haden & Others,
Park Street.
Charlottesville, Virginia.

Gentlemen:

This will acknowledge receipt of your petition and confirmation
of a verbal conversation on the morning of June 26th, with Hon. J. R. Morris Mayor
and myself relative to the paving of Park Street between High Street and the City
Limits.

I have been authorized by the Commissioners to accept the proposition
you submitted which we understand to be as follows: Those signing the
petition agreeing to pay not to exceed $1.75 per lineal foot frontage for extra width
28 foot street, not to exceed $1.25 per lineal foot of frontage for extra width of
Street 23 feet or less and more than 18 feet. The city to grade the space between the
sidewalk and curb.

Payment to be made upon completion of pavement. In lieu of those not
signing the petition, namely; Mrs. Bennett, Mr. Walters, Mr. Trevillian and 1443 feet of
Mrs. Lyons, it is your intention to have several not living on Park Street sign up an
agreement to pay various amounts, this will possibly equal thefrontage on Park Street
not already signed for.

I would appreciate you advising me if this conforms with your understanding,
furnishing me with a list of the number of feet frontage of each signer and
of the amount you expect to have furnished by persons not living on Park Street.

Very truly yours,
(Signed) Boyd A. Bennett.
